Pope Francis stood before a deserted St Peter's Square to deliver an extraordinary Urbi et orbi blessing for an end to the coronavirus pandemic. There, accompanied by the icon of Mary Salus Populi Romani and the crucifix from the church of San Marcello, he asked the faithful to turn to Jesus and hand Him their fears, so that He may conquer them. 

"Embracing the Lord in order to embrace hope: that is the strength of faith, which frees us from fear and gives us hope.”
